+static json_t *
+extract_entry (GtkWidget *entry)
+{
+ const gchar *txt;
+
+ txt = gtk_entry_get_text (GTK_ENTRY (entry));
+ if ( (NULL == txt) ||
+ (0 == strlen (txt)) )
+ return NULL;
+ return json_string (txt);
+}
+
+
+static json_t *
+extract_cal (GtkWidget *cal)
+{
+ guint day = 0;
+ guint month = 0;
+ guint year = 0;
+ char txt[12];
+
+ gtk_calendar_get_date (GTK_CALENDAR (cal),
+ &year,
+ &month,
+ &day);
+ if (! (day && month && day))
+ return NULL;
+ GNUNET_snprintf (txt,
+ sizeof (txt),
+ "%04u-%02u-%02u",
+ (unsigned int) year,
+ (unsigned int) month,
+ (unsigned int) day);
+ return json_string (txt);
+}
+
+
+json_t *
+AG_collect_attributes (bool partial)
+{
+ static struct
+ {
+ const char *type;
+ json_t * (*extract)(GtkWidget *w);
+ } e_map [] = {
+ { .type = "string",
+ .extract = &extract_entry },
+ { .type = "date",
+ .extract = &extract_cal },
+ { .type = NULL,
+ .extract = NULL }
+ };
+ const json_t *id_attributes;
+ json_t *result;
+ size_t index;
+ json_t *id_attr;
+
+ id_attributes = json_object_get (AG_redux_state,
+ "required_attributes");
+ GNUNET_assert (NULL != id_attributes);
+ result = json_object ();
+ GNUNET_assert (NULL != result);
+ json_array_foreach (id_attributes, index, id_attr)
+ {
+ json_t *val = NULL;
+ GtkWidget *w;
+ const char *attr_name;
+ const char *attr_type;
+ const char *attr_uuid;
+ int optional = false;
+ struct GNUNET_JSON_Specification spec[] = {
+ GNUNET_JSON_spec_mark_optional (
+ GNUNET_JSON_spec_boolean ("optional",
+ &optional)),
+ GNUNET_JSON_spec_string ("type",
+ &attr_type),
+ GNUNET_JSON_spec_string ("name",
+ &attr_name),
+ GNUNET_JSON_spec_string ("uuid",
+ &attr_uuid),
+ GNUNET_JSON_spec_end ()
+ };
+ struct GNUNET_HashCode uh;
+
+ GNUNET_assert (GNUNET_OK ==
+ GNUNET_JSON_parse (id_attr,
+ spec,
+ NULL, NULL));
+ GNUNET_CRYPTO_hash (attr_uuid,
+ strlen (attr_uuid),
+ &uh);
+ w = GNUNET_CONTAINER_multihashmap_get (AG_entry_attributes,
+ &uh);
+ if (NULL == w)
+ {
+ if (partial)
+ continue;
+ json_decref (result);
+ return NULL;
+ }
+ for (unsigned int i = 0; NULL != e_map[i].type; i++)
+ {
+ if (0 != strcmp (e_map[i].type,
+ attr_type))
+ continue;
+ val = e_map[i].extract (w);
+ break;
+ }
+ if (NULL == val)
+ {
+ if (partial)
+ continue;
+ if (optional)
+ continue;
+ json_decref (result);
+ return NULL;
+ }
+ GNUNET_assert (0 ==
+ json_object_set_new (result,
+ attr_name,
+ val));
+ }
+ return json_pack ("{s:o}",
+ "identity_attributes",
+ result);
+}

+/**
+ * Import string value into a GtkEntry.
+ *
+ * @param w should be a GtkEntry
+ * @param value should be a string value
+ */
+static void
+import_entry (GtkWidget *w,
+ const json_t *value)
+{
+ GNUNET_break (json_is_string (value));
+ gtk_entry_set_text (GTK_ENTRY (w),
+ json_string_value (value));
+}
+
+
+/**
+ * Import date value into a GtkCalendar.
+ *
+ * @param w should be a GtkCalendar
+ * @param value should be a date value
+ */
+static void
+import_cal (GtkWidget *w,
+ const json_t *value)
+{
+ const char *s;
+ guint day;
+ guint month;
+ guint year;
+ char dummy;
+
+ s = json_string_value (value);
+ if (NULL == s)
+ {
+ GNUNET_break (0);
+ return;
+ }
+ if (3 !=
+ sscanf (s,
+ "%04u-%02u-%02u%c",
+ &year,
+ &month,
+ &day,
+ &dummy))
+ {
+ GNUNET_break (0);
+ return;
+ }
+ gtk_calendar_select_day (GTK_CALENDAR (w),
+ day);
+ gtk_calendar_select_month (GTK_CALENDAR (w),
+ month,
+ year);
+}
+
+
+void
+AG_import_attribute_data (GtkWidget *w,
+ const char *type,
+ const json_t *value)
+{
+ static struct
+ {
+ const char *type;
+ void (*import)(GtkWidget *w,
+ const json_t *value);
+ } i_map [] = {
+ { .type = "string",
+ .import = &import_entry },
+ { .type = "date",
+ .import = &import_cal },
+ { .type = NULL,
+ .import = NULL }
+ };
+
+ for (unsigned int i = 0; NULL != i_map[i].type; i++)
+ {
+ if (0 != strcmp (i_map[i].type,
+ type))
+ continue;
+ i_map[i].import (w,
+ value);
+ return;
+ }
+
+}
